BMY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review

1,814 of the 4,561 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Bristol-Myers Squibb (BMY)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$69.6B — up 15% from $60.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 148 funds opened new BMY positions and 97 closed out — a net gain of 51 holders — while 725 added to existing stakes and 705 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Renaissance Technologies, adding an estimated $567M. The largest seller was Arrowstreet Capital, cutting an estimated $311M.
